**Key Ceremony Checklist — Item 7: Ledgerlens audit-log viewer**

Support team: before the ceremony concludes, confirm that the Ledgerlens audit-log viewer can decrypt and display the ceremony's own entries. Have two witnesses verify the first and last records on screen. If decryption fails, initiate recovery using the sealed material. The recovery step requires the passphrase recorded immediately below.

unlock words, fawig-bagef: olidor-holir-istox-holath-tamys-quenion-giliel

This page summarizes the proposal to transfer frontline support for the Lantiva suite to Orrelex Services, operating from their Danport facility. Finance should note the cost model: a per-ticket fee replaces current fixed staffing costs, with a volume floor negotiated for the first year. Severance and transition expenses are front-loaded into the next two quarters, after which net savings are expected. Quality metrics and clawback terms are in the draft agreement. The confidential note below covers related business plans.

confidential, yafof-tawef: The finance team signed off on a budget of $34.3 million for Project Zorox. The renewal with Aldethax Freight closes at $12.7 million a year, 10 percent below the last contract.

Welcome to the Crumbstone platform team. One rule worth flagging for your review: all orders placed through the Ovengate portal after 14:00 local time are automatically deferred to the next baking day, enforced server-side by the cutoff-worker service. Front-of-house staff cannot override this, but the batch scheduler can, which is why scheduler access is scoped to two service accounts only. Audit logs for cutoff overrides are retained for ninety days. To query those logs from the Ledgerloaf audit API, use the key below.

API key for taduf-yahif: qvz11-nMDtAWg6H2u